The number of remote gatekeepers multiplied by the delay per LRQ cannot exceed the Routing
Information Protocol (RIP) timeout. Therefore, we recommend that you limit your list of remote
gatekeepers to two or three.
If LRQ forwarding is enabled on the directory gatekeeper, the sequential setting for LRQs is
ignored.
Only E.164 address resolution is supported.
Using redundant H.323 zone support in the “directory gatekeeper” can generate extra RAS
messages. Therefore, the number of “directory gatekeeper” levels should be kept to a minimum (two
or three at the maximum).
